在如今快節(jié)奏的互聯(lián)網(wǎng)時代,我作為一個開發(fā)者,得如履薄冰般在無數(shù)的技術(shù)選項中尋找最適合我的開發(fā)方案。而說到開發(fā)小程序,我必須在小程序組件與小程序組件API之間做出選擇。現(xiàn)在,我將帶你一探究竟,深入了解這兩者的比較,并找出最合適的開發(fā)方案。

首先,讓我們揭開小程序組件的神秘面紗。小程序組件可以說是一種快餐式的開發(fā)方式。它們就像是樂高積木,預先設計好的形狀和功能,你只需將它們拼接起來,即可快速構(gòu)建出一個界面或功能。使用組件的好處顯而易見,它能大幅度減少開發(fā)時間,避免重新造輪子。如果你像我一樣,在緊迫的項目期限前顫抖,那么選擇這些現(xiàn)成的組件絕對是一種解壓神器。
然而,再來看看小程序組件API。API這個詞聽起來像是高級黑,實則是我們互聯(lián)網(wǎng)世界中的英雄。它們允許我們與系統(tǒng)的底層功能進行對話,實現(xiàn)更加復雜和定制化的操作。想象一下,通過API,你能讓小程序擁有自己的個性和風格,就像是為它量身定做一套西裝。這種方式適合那些對產(chǎn)品有著特殊要求和追求獨特體驗的開發(fā)者。記住,偉大的藝術(shù)家不是復制別人的作品,而是創(chuàng)造自己的杰作。
組件與API比較來說,組件好比是快速搭建的模塊,而API則是提供了更深層次的自由度。那么,在開發(fā)方案選擇上,你是喜歡走捷徑,還是愿意走彎路尋找可能的捷徑呢?如果你是前者,小程序組件絕對是你的首選;而如果你是后者,那么深入探索API的世界,你會發(fā)現(xiàn)更多的可能性。
在這個比較中,我們不應忘記的一個關(guān)鍵點是,無論是選擇組件還是API,最重要的是它們能否滿足你的業(yè)務需求和用戶體驗。有時候,最佳的開發(fā)方案可能是一個折中的選擇,結(jié)合組件的便捷性和API的靈活性,讓它們共同協(xié)作,為用戶打造一個既高效又個性化的小程序。
總之,無論你選擇組件還是API,記住目標始終是為了提供一個卓越的用戶體驗。如同一位熱情的廚師選擇最新鮮的食材,一個出色的開發(fā)者也需要根據(jù)自己的特定場景選擇最合適的工具。我個人的開發(fā)哲學是靈活運用各種技術(shù),不斷試錯,不斷優(yōu)化,最終烹飪出令人滿意的小程序盛宴。